
This episode explores the possibilities and challenges of space colonization, including moon bases, asteroid mining, and the concept of a space elevator.
What could space colonization in the next few decades look like, if it ever happens? Is it possible and does it make sense to establish bases on the Moon, mine asteroids, or build a "star bridge", also known as a space elevator? These are some of the questions I will tell you about in this episode. We will talk about the limitations of rockets, high-performance materials such as carbon nanotubes, what asteroids and the Moon are made of, why helium-3 could be a strategic resource, and many more things.
